American composer, multi-instrumentalist and media artist Rafael Anton Irisarri (The Sight Below) has been exploring textural electronics for years, with frequent performances at prestigious festivals throughout Europe, Asia and North America. His concerts are mostly centred on the piano, melodica, glockenspiel, bowed and electric guitar, utilising floating tones, deep pulsing bass and textured Gaussian curves to achieve an incomparable post-minimalist and ambient sound. Irisarri this month travels to Australia for the first time to celebrate the release of his latest solo LP The North Bend, a transfixing album that tips its hat to the rugged terrain of the American Pacific Northwest.
